Indirect treatment comparison of anifrolumab efficacy versus belimumab in adults with systemic lupus erythematosus

J Comp Eff Res. 2022;11(10):765–777 doi: 10.2217/cer-2022-0040

Population-adjusted comparative study provides insights for decision makers and clinicians about the comparative efficacy of anifrolumab and belimumab in patients with moderate-to-severe syst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) who are receiving standard therapy.

In the absence of head-to-head comparisons, Bruce, et al. assessed the comparative efficacy of the two biological therapies currently approved in the EU and USA for the treatment of moderate-to-severe SLE (anifrolumab 300 mg and belimumab 10 mg/kg).

After adjusting for important cross-trial differences, their results showed that anifrolumab was associated with significantly greater treatment benefits than belimumab.

Easy-BILAG: a new tool for simplified recording of SLE disease activity using BILAG-2004 index

Rheumatology (Oxford). 2022. Epub ahead of print doi: 10.1093/rheumatology/keab883

Easy-BILAG is a high-accuracy, time-efficient tool for recording BILAG-2004 disease activity in syst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E).

Disease activity measurements in SLE are necessary for optimal patient care, treat-to-target approaches and clinical guidelines. However, administrative burden and potential frequency of errors with the current comprehensive disease activity instrument (BILAG-2004) limits its use in routine practice.
